Codehunter Works präsentiert
  Version 1.4
Die freie Bibliothek für Borland Delphi © 4 bis 7
dwDeleteDirectory
Löscht ein Verzeichnis.
function dwDeleteDirectory(Directory: String; CanUndo, DeleteNotEmpty, GUI: Boolean): Boolean;
Unit
dwFiles
Parameter
Directory
Typ: String
Das zu löschende Verzeichnis. Es können sowohl absolute als auch relative Pfade angegeben werden. Es ist bei relativen Pfaden auf das aktuelle Verzeichnis zu achten! (CurrentDir, ChDir)
CanUndo
Typ: Boolean
Gibt an, ob das Verzeichnis in den Papierkorb verschoben oder unwiederruflich gelöscht wird. Ist CanUndo TRUE, so wird das Verzeichnis in den Papierkorb verschoben.
DeleteNotEmpty
Typ: Boolean
Gibt an, ob das Verzeichnis gelöscht werden kann, wenn darin noch weitere Verzeichnisse oder Dateien enthalten sind.
GUI
Typ: Boolean
Gibt an, ob die Windows-Standard-Dialoge angezeigt werden. Ist GUI TRUE, so ist zu beachten, daß der Anwender die Operation manuell abbrechen kann.
Rückgabewert
Typ: Boolean
War die Ausführung der Funktion erfolgreich, wird TRUE zurückgegeben. Trat während der Ausführung ein Fehler auf oder wurde sie durch den Anwender unterbrochen, so ist der Rückgabewert FALSE.
Bemerkungen
Diese Funktion löscht das durch Directory bezeichnete Verzeichnis. Es kann vorgegeben werden, ob die Windows-Standard-Dialoge angezeigt und die Datei in den Papierkorb verschoben werden kann.
Kompatibilität
Windows NT/2000/XP: Windows NT, Windows 2000, Windows XP, Windows Server 2003
Windows 95/98/Me: Windows 95, Windows 98, Windows ME
Siehe auch
Übersicht der Units, Übersicht von dwFiles.pas, dwCopyDirFile, dwDeleteFileOnReboot, dwDeleteFiles, dwDirIsEmpty, dwEmptyRecycleBin
Autoren-Info
Autor: Codehunter
eMail-Adresse: codehunter [at] gmx [dot] net
Link: http://delphiworks.sourceforge.net
 

DelphiWorks SDK 10th Bithday Edition Version 1.4 Stable
Dokumentation © 2000-2004 Codehunter Works
Diese Seite wurde erzeugt am 14.02.2005 20:56:47 Uhr.